Technical requirements
To follow along with the examples, make sure you have the following:
- An Ubuntu 24.04 or later LTS host system
 - A microSD card reader and card
 - balenaEtcher for Linux
 - A BeaglePlay
 - A 5V USB-C power supply capable of delivering 3A
 - A USB to TTL serial cable with 3.3V logic level
 - An Ethernet cable and router with an available port for network connectivity
 - A MikroE-5764 GNSS 7 Click add-on board
 - An external active GNSS antenna
 - A MikroE-5546 Environment Click add-on board
 - A MikroE-5545 OLED C Click add-on board
 
The code used in this chapter can be found in the chapter folder in this book’s GitHub repository: https://github.com/PacktPublishing/Mastering-Embedded-Linux-Development/tree/main/Chapter12.